If you are using a four-link rear suspension, the pinion angle is easily adjusted by changing the lengths of the bars that locate the rear axle. Additionally while this rolling of the differential is easily done with the rear, front ends create a different problem. Rolling the differential upward will lessen the total operating angle at each end of the driveshaft. It is very important that you understand the concept of non-uniform velocity of your drive line caused the "U" joints working through an angle: If you were to watch a "U" joint move through an angle (the operating angle) from an end view, you would see that the joint in the driven shaft has to move through an ellipse.
